Hey guys, soundproofing is all about creativity. Once you get into that, you won't bother how much will it cost.
For my car i did: - Roof 3 layers (As i have mention before.) - Front two doors 4 layers (I am a SQ guy, hehe~) - Rear two doors 1 layer and some Pro pad(STP gold to kill off motorbike passing by.) - Trunk (Use Pro pad on flat surface to kill off rain noise too) * *Pro pad is also bitumen and layered with coconut shell fiber (Please correct me if i am wrong), is hard and flat; just peel and stick. *I plan to get a thick layer floor mat to solve the flooring noise like yuma floor matts |

QUOTE(shinichi88 @ Apr 12 2015, 04:42 PM) How much and where u do that?? The first two layer is about Rm200 (i am using silent coat brand for this layer, other brands like STP gold will do the job) and the 3M™ Thinsulate is another RM100 (Price is DIY) Outside will cost about rm550 or more. To be very honest with you, i HATE to put back the front sunshade; i went to car accessories to ask them to help me with that part - Pay them rm10 to yamzha ~took very long to fix it back.is the layer easily caught fire? cuz i heard some say the material easily burn... Not easily burn with lighter, you need very high heat to do that. This post has been edited by George.low: Apr 12 2015, 05:01 PM |
